Tri Town 55+ Coalition's Community Forum Event

The Madison Health Department invites residents and partners to attend a community forum to discuss needs assessment findings.

The Madison Health Department invites residents, 55 years and older, and community partners (e.g., members of community organizations, representatives from local businesses, municipal leaders) from Madison, Chatham Borough, and Chatham Township to attend Tri Town 55+ coalition’s community forum to discuss findings from the needs assessment survey and focus groups. These findings will be used to create an action plan to improve the age-friendliness of these three communities.

Two community forums will be held to share needs assessment results. The first event will be held on Wednesday, May 25th from 6:00 PM-8:00 PM at Gloria Dei Lutheran Church in Chatham. Another event, covering the same content, will be held in Madison sometime in early June. Location and time/date to be determined. Individuals may attend one event or the other.
